How many solar panels are installed in Hong Kong?
Installation sites included Hong Kong Disneyland Resort on Lantau Island, which has set up more than 7,500 solar panels since 2019. The panels generate 3.3 million kWh of electricity a year – enough to power 1,000 three-people households. Solar power accounts for about 0.2 per cent of total energy consumption in the city.

Did a set of solar panels fall from a building in Tuen Mun?
A set of solar panels fell from a building in Tuen Mun during Wednesday’s rainstorm. Photo: Handout An array of solar panels that flew off a building and hit two cars during a rainstorm was installed illegally and the remaining support structure must be removed, Hong Kong authorities have confirmed.

What is the difference between PV and wind power?
PV or Wind Power Generation: PV systems generate electricity by converting sunlight into electrical energy using photovoltaic panels, while wind power systems generate electricity using the kinetic energy of wind through wind turbines. These systems can vary in size and capacity, depending on the specific application and location.

What factors affect the performance of a photovoltaic (PV) module?
The performance of a photovoltaic (PV) module depends on the environmental conditions, mainly on the global incident irradiance G in the plane of the module. However, the temperature T of the p–n junction also influences the main electrical parameters: the short circuit current I SC, the open circuit voltage V OC and the maximum power P max.

What is the efficiency of a PV cell?
The efficiency of a PV cell is simply the amount of electrical power coming out of the cell compared to the energy from the light shining on it, which indicates how effective the cell is at converting energy from one form to the other.
